Output 05a80159e74d8ddd67c1f54162e8ebb8f9477d13d25025f3eef15ccbe08997b6:6

value
101159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98935f46114f10f928781826b2149a56c5f78ba1 OP_EQUAL
address
3FbmBJKKvRwVqDiiqMWPLJayC64p7U8SyQ
transaction
05a80159e74d8ddd67c1f54162e8ebb8f9477d13d25025f3eef15ccbe08997b6
spent
true